Michal Lukomski
Organisation
Polish Academy of SciencesDepartment
Institute of Catalysis and Surface ChemistryAddress
ul. Niezapominajek 8
30-239
Krakow
Poland
Member Since
Member since July 3, 2013
Posts
No posts found.